Rising Adoption of Sustainable Agriculture Practices
Regenerative protocols that prioritize soil organic matter are placing phosphorus enriched manure at the center of mainstream crop nutrition. The Research Institute of Organic Agriculture reported 98.9 million hectares under certified organic management in 2024, an acreage that bans synthetic superphosphate[1]Source: Research Institute of Organic Agriculture,“The World of Organic Agriculture 2024,” fibl.org. India’s Promotion of Alternative Nutrients for Agriculture Management Remunerating Rewards scheme, launched in 2023, reimburses states that shift growers toward organic inputs, thereby shrinking the price gap at the village level. China’s Fourteenth Five-Year Plan compels provinces to process 80% of livestock manure by 2025, subsidizing half the cost of composting and pelletizing equipment. Because organic certification audits last three years, growers who begin conversion from multi-season demand pipelines are largely insulated from spot pricing. These structural factors lock in offtake agreements, stabilizing cash flows for processors in the phosphorus enriched organic manure market.
Government Subsidies and Supportive Policies for Organic Fertilizers
Direct fiscal programs are compressing historical price premiums over synthetic phosphates. In December 2024, the United States Department of Agriculture (USDA) awarded USD 116 million to 41 manure-to-fertilizer projects, cutting payback periods from eight to below five years[2]Source: United States Department of Agriculture, “USDA Invests in Fertilizer Production Expansion Program,” usda.gov. Kenya’s 2024 National Organic Agriculture Policy halved certification timelines to six months, enabling local processors to challenge imported blends. South Africa’s 2024 Fertilizer Act amendments mandate phosphorus labeling, expose low-analysis compost, and favor compliant suppliers. Brazil’s 2024 National Organic Agriculture Plan offers low-interest loans for plants that process sugarcane bagasse and poultry litter, abundant residues in São Paulo and Paraná. These measures collectively expand the addressable customer base in the phosphorus enriched organic manure market.
Declining Phosphate Rock Reserves are Driving Phosphorus Recycling
Global dependence on finite rock deposits is recasting manure as a strategic nutrient asset. Morocco controls around 70% of known high-grade reserves, leading Japan and South Korea to legislate phosphorus recovery from sewage sludge[3]Source: Middle East Monitor, “Morocco: We have 70% of the world’s phosphate reserves,” middleeastmonitor.com. Ostara Nutrient Recovery Technologies expanded its crystallization plants in 2024, producing Crystal Green at costs competitive with those of triple superphosphate. The Netherlands’ Agrifirm Manure Investment Fund monetizes excess phosphorus by exporting granular fertilizer, turning disposal liabilities into revenue streams. Such initiatives reinforce long-run security in the phosphorus-enriched organic manure market.
Integration of Manure Processing with Livestock Waste-to-Energy Projects
Integrating anaerobic digestion with nutrient separation enables the capture of both energy and fertilizer value from a single feedstock. For instance, MVR facilities in Wisconsin and Indiana process dairy manure to generate electricity and recover phosphorus-rich digestate, significantly improving project economics compared to stand-alone composting. The European Union’s TRAILS4SOIL living labs demonstrated that digested manure supplies a substantial portion of the plant-available phosphorus delivered by triple superphosphate while also contributing stable carbon. In 2024-2025, Synagro expanded biosolids processing across 30 sites in the United States, converting municipal sludge into pelletized fertilizer. Additionally, updated water regulations in the United Kingdom in 2025 now mandate nutrient management plans in vulnerable zones, supporting the adoption of standardized digestate products. These developments collectively strengthen supply reliability in the phosphorus-enriched organic manure market.

Higher Cost Versus Conventional Chemical Fertilizers
Organic manure typically costs 1.5 to 2.5 times as much per kilogram of available phosphorus as diammonium phosphate, a spread that pinches smallholder margins. Fertilizer can account for 40% of production costs in parts of Sub-Saharan Africa, forcing growers to prioritize immediate yield response over soil health. The International Fertilizer Development Center blends local rock phosphate with compost under its Soil Values program to reduce delivered cost, yet benefits accrue only after two or three seasons. India’s cooperative credit schemes relieve some pressure but carry default risks that cap loan volumes. Until processors scale up, the premium will continue to weigh on uptake in the phosphorus enriched organic manure market.
Limited Shelf Life and Storage Challenges
Moisture and microbial activity degrade non-pelletized manure within a few months, requiring refrigerated or covered storage in humid climates. Liquid products face nitrogen loss and phosphorus precipitation during transit, limiting their distribution range in regions like Southeast Asia and West Africa. Granular forms show better performance but still experience significant phosphorus loss over time in high-humidity conditions, unlike synthetic alternatives, which have minimal loss. While pellet coatings can significantly extend shelf life, they also lead to higher consumer prices. These logistical challenges increase inventory risks throughout the phosphorus-enriched organic manure market value chain.

By Form: Granular Dominance Driven by Cooperative Infrastructure
Granular products commanded 43% of 2025 of phosphorus enriched organic manure market share in 2025, the largest slice of the phosphorus enriched organic manure market, because ambient-storage warehouses in India and China cannot handle temperature-sensitive liquids. These solids integrate with farmers’ existing broadcast spreaders, avoiding new capital outlays. Powdered inputs fill seed-coating niches but face dust and lower nutrient-density penalties. Granular supply also benefits from lower freight costs per unit of phosphorus than high-water liquid blends. As smartphone advisories spread the use of variable-rate techniques, interest in uniform pellet sizing is rising.
Liquid formulations will post the fastest 13.4% CAGR over 2026-2031 as fertigation systems penetrate high-value horticulture. Drip lines deliver dissolved phosphorus directly to root zones, improving use efficiency by 30% in calcareous soils. European Union living labs showed that liquids provide 15% quicker uptake in lettuce and spinach cultivation. Coromandel International’s 2024 launch of Gromor Super Phosphate illustrates how hybrid slurry-granule formats bridge the transition from solids to liquids. These dynamics steadily diversify the phosphorus enriched organic manure market.

By Source: Animal Manure Feedstock Dominance Faces Plant-Based Acceleration
Animal manure-derived accounted for 48% of phosphorus enriched organic manure market size in 2025, delivering the largest volume share in the phosphorus enriched organic manure market, thanks to ready feedstock from confined livestock systems. Dairy, swine, and poultry operations already capture waste in pits, lowering collection costs. Nutrient content is predictable, supporting standardized labeling that retailers demand. Municipal biosolids add incremental tonnage where industrial contamination risks are managed. This feedstock abundance underpins current price leadership.
Plant-based compost will be the fastest-growing source category, with a 14.1% CAGR through 2026-2031, as cities divert green waste from landfills. Microbial inoculants that solubilize phosphorus double the extractable levels without rock additions, thereby increasing nutrient density. International Fertilizer Development Center pilots in Ethiopia demonstrate that coffee husk compost can offset imports of diammonium phosphate. ICL Group’s Polysulphate mineral secured organic status in 2025, offering a manure-free alternative for growers wary of pathogens. Diversified sourcing enhances resilience in the phosphorus enriched organic manure market.
By Application: Soil Amendment Primacy Challenged by Foliar Efficiency Gains
Soil amendment held the largest 55% of the phosphorus-enriched organic manure market share in 2025, because broadcasting and incorporation strengthen organic matter while delivering nutrients. Farmers value the dual benefit of carbon addition that synthetics cannot match. Many certification bodies encourage soil-first strategies, reinforcing demand. Equipment familiarity and bulk handling further anchor growth. This channel remains foundational to the phosphorus-enriched organic manure market.
Foliar treatment is the fastest application, advancing at 14.8% CAGR over 2026-2031. Micronized particles chelated for leaf penetration bypass fixation losses in high-pH soils. Research in Spain showed 40% higher use efficiency on tomato crops compared with soil application. Regulatory revisions in February 2026 now allow struvite foliar sprays in the European Union, broadening product registrations. Processors that master particle engineering will capture premium margins.
